Area Christmas parades scheduled for early December
Santa Claus will be making the rounds soon in the River
Valley & Ozark Edition readership area. Parades — some with themes, some not — are planned in many of the towns and cities.
This is the first year CryeLeike Realtors has organized the Maumelle Christmas parade, and organizers hope to raise money from parade-entry fees to benefit a special charity. This year’s theme is Hometown Christmas.
“We chose Special Olympics because the Arkansas Realtors Association is a big advocate for Special Olympics, and we wanted to help with the fundraising for that great organization,” said Gloria Mayo, real estate agent with the Maumelle Branch of Crye-Leike.
“There were about 20 entries in last year’s parade,” she said. “We hope to exceed that this year. Currently, we have city officials, including the mayor, police chief and fire department, represented. Other entries are area churches, area businesses, a Little League team, a youth football team and an antique-car club. Most entries will be tossing candy to the spectators.”
Mayo said spectators will line up along Club Manor Road to view the parade, which will begin at 3 p.m. Dec. 7. The start of the parade will be at Club Manor and Millwood.
“There is still time to register,” Mayo said. “A $35 check made out to Special Olympics of Arkansas, along with your completed registration form, is all that’s needed.
“The organization for the parade is a team effort of our Crye-Leike Cares team at our office.”
